    Tom Huggler is a full-time writer, author, and photographer specializing in outdoors and outdoor-related subjects. The former president of the Outdoor Writers Assn. of America, Huggler has written 15 books on hunting, fishing, and conservation, including the limited-edition releases Grouse of North America and A Fall of Woodcock. He has appeared on the mastheads of numerous publications, including Outdoor Life, North American Hunter, and North American Fisherman, and has won multiple state, regional, and national awards for his articles and photographs.
